Understanding AI in Construction
AI refers to the simulation of human intelligence in machines. In construction, AI can analyze data, make predictions, and automate tasks. This technology can help in various stages of a project, from planning to execution.
AI can process vast amounts of data quickly. This capability allows construction companies to make informed decisions based on real-time information. For instance, AI can analyze weather patterns, site conditions, and material availability to optimize project timelines.
Benefits of AI in the Build Cycle
The integration of AI into construction offers numerous benefits. Here are some key advantages:
Increased Efficiency: AI can automate repetitive tasks, freeing up workers to focus on more complex activities. This leads to faster project completion.
Cost Savings: By optimizing resource allocation and reducing waste, AI can significantly lower project costs. Companies can save money on materials and labor.
Improved Safety: AI can analyze safety data and predict potential hazards. This proactive approach helps prevent accidents on construction sites.
Enhanced Collaboration: AI tools can facilitate better communication among team members. This ensures everyone is on the same page, reducing misunderstandings and errors.
AI Applications in Construction
AI is being used in various ways throughout the construction process. Here are some notable applications:
1. Project Planning and Design
AI can assist in the planning and design phase by analyzing historical data and predicting project outcomes. For example, AI algorithms can evaluate past projects to identify potential risks and suggest design modifications.
2. Construction Management
AI-powered software can help manage construction schedules and resources. These tools can track progress in real-time, allowing project managers to make adjustments as needed.
3. Quality Control
AI can enhance quality control by using machine learning to identify defects in materials or workmanship. For instance, drones equipped with AI can inspect structures from above, detecting issues that may not be visible from the ground.
4. Predictive Maintenance
AI can predict when equipment is likely to fail, allowing for timely maintenance. This reduces downtime and keeps projects on schedule.
5. Supply Chain Optimization
AI can analyze supply chain data to forecast material needs. This ensures that the right materials are available when needed, preventing delays.
Real-World Examples of AI in Action
Several companies are already reaping the benefits of AI in construction. Here are a few examples:
Case Study 1: Skanska
Skanska, a leading construction firm, has implemented AI to improve project planning. By using machine learning algorithms, they can analyze data from previous projects to predict timelines and costs more accurately. This has led to more efficient project execution and reduced budget overruns.
Case Study 2: Turner Construction
Turner Construction has adopted AI for safety management. They use AI tools to analyze safety data and identify trends. This proactive approach has resulted in a significant reduction in workplace accidents.
Case Study 3: Autodesk
Autodesk, a software company, has developed AI tools for design and construction management. Their software can analyze design options and suggest the most efficient solutions. This has helped architects and engineers create better designs while saving time and resources.
Challenges of Implementing AI in Construction
While the benefits of AI are clear, there are challenges to consider. Some of these include:
High Initial Costs: Implementing AI technology can be expensive. Companies need to invest in software, training, and infrastructure.
Resistance to Change: Some workers may be hesitant to adopt new technologies. It is essential to provide training and support to ease this transition.
Data Privacy Concerns: With AI relying on data, companies must ensure they handle sensitive information responsibly.
The Future of AI in Construction
The future of AI in construction looks promising. As technology continues to evolve, we can expect even more innovative applications. Here are some trends to watch:
Increased Automation: More tasks will be automated, leading to faster project completion and reduced labor costs.
Greater Integration: AI will be integrated with other technologies, such as the Internet of Things (IoT) and Building Information Modeling (BIM). This will create a more connected and efficient construction process.
Sustainability Focus: AI can help companies make more sustainable choices by optimizing resource use and reducing waste.
